Output 62a49ddecf7e05b0cbe28f06d88ebcd5e8aad6d792930aa7f89d9eb653b23e59: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7895f0961635c122bfc1bae67d559c218ce2f42d OP_EQUAL
address
3CgcdZb3y8fDECcLgqBLsebUJzV4AwpMC2
transaction
62a49ddecf7e05b0cbe28f06d88ebcd5e8aad6d792930aa7f89d9eb653b23e59
spent
true